About the Role & Team

On the Marketing team at Penn Interactive, our mission is to develop high-quality and sustainable data-driven marketing channels to improve retention, growth, and user adoption. As a Marketing Operations Specialist your primary objective will be to work with the strategy marketing team to execute a wide array of promotional campaigns. Your goal will be to maximize customer experience and player retention through the delivery of personalized marketing and innovative promotional programs.

You will ensure promotional programs are compliant, understandable, and flawless. You will focus on operational excellence as you own the end-to-end execution of innovative marketing campaigns. The ideal candidate has strong communications skills, high attention to detail, knowledge of promotional execution, a passion for working cross-collaboratively with different teams, and an interest in online gaming 

About the Work

  • Work as part of the marketing operations team to prepare, credit and analyze promotions and campaigns for all online gaming brands.
  • Pull and manipulate data for daily, weekly, and monthly reports on campaign performance and distribute them to relevant internal stakeholders and/or external partners as appropriate.
  • Test new promotional mechanics in the promotion engine and report on the end-to-end user journey.
  • Coordinate asset creation and dissemination across design and marketing execution teams as it pertains to marketing campaigns.
  • Ability to learn and effectively utilize Marketing Technology tools, including Looker, Asana, and Back Office tools.
  • Communicate with other departments around logistics and execution of marketing programs and troubleshooting as needed, including customer support, legal/compliance, and product.
  • Work with product and operations teams to facilitate in-app placement and surfacing of promotions.
  • Contribute to the regulatory promotion approval process through development of terms & conditions documentation for all campaigns, and ensure all copy is aligned with state-level regulatory requirements.
  • Perform competitive research on marketing programs, product capabilities, and industry landscape.
  • This position’s schedule will be 9AM-5PM Saturday through Wednesday.
  • Other duties as required.

About The Company

Penn Interactive (PI) is an interactive gaming company headquartered in Philadelphia,PA with offices in Greenfield, MA, and Cherry Hill, NJ. As the digital arm of PENN Entertainment (NASDAQ: PENN), North America’s leading provider of integrated entertainment, sports content, and casino gaming experiences, we are poised for fast-paced growth in the sports betting and online casino space. We have teamed up with theScore to create a unique and exciting sports betting experience through our retail books and the Sportsbook mobile apps.
